写点什么

YashanDB CHECK_SYS_PRIVILEGE 函数

作者:YashanDB
  • 2025-04-22
    广东
  • 本文字数:285 字

    阅读完需:约 1 分钟

CHECK_SYS_PRIVILEGE 函数检测登陆用户是否拥有对某用户下某种类型对象的可访问类系统级权限,返回值为 BOOLEAN 类型。

本函数不支持向量化计算。

当检测表类型对象的权限时,如用户拥有 SELECT ANY TABLE、INSERT ANY TABLE、UPDATE ANY TABLE、DELETE ANY TABLE 中任一项权限时,函数返回 TURE,否则返回 FALSE。

user_id

对象所属 OWNER 用户 ID,必须是整数类型的数据,使用 USERENV 函数或查询 DBA_USERS 视图获取。

object_type_id

对象的类型 ID,必须是整数类型的数据,可参考 DBA_OBJECTS 视图资料中 OBJECT_TYPE 字段描述,例如表的类型 ID 为 1。

示例

SELECT CHECK_SYS_PRIVILEGE(0,1) pri FROM DUAL;PRI--------------------true
复制代码


用户头像

YashanDB

关注

全自研国产新型大数据管理系统 2022-02-15 加入

还未添加个人简介

评论

发布
暂无评论
YashanDB CHECK_SYS_PRIVILEGE函数_yashandb_YashanDB_InfoQ写作社区